About Orchard Veterinary Centre - Harborne
Orchard Veterinary Centre is located in the town of Harborne in the West Midlands. The practice is dedicated to caring for a wide range of animals, including birds, cats, dogs, exotic pets, and small mammals.
The centre offers the convenience of a client car park and provides accessibility for disabled individuals. Orchard Veterinary Centre Harborne operates from Monday to Friday, opening at 8:30 am and closing at 6:30 pm. The practice is closed at weekends.
With a focus on quality care, the practice is committed to serving the local community of pet owners and their beloved animals.
